Smartwool maintains its leadership position in AI recommendations for merino wool apparel, particularly excelling in the base layer category. The most significant shift is the intensifying competition within product segments, with Darn Tough establishing a strong duopoly for socks and Icebreaker rapidly gaining ground as a top alternative for base layers.
Across 2,228 AI responses, Smartwool is mentioned most, named in 76% of them, followed by Darn Tough (49%) and REI Co-op (34%).
Parse measures each brand's mention rate — the share of answers naming it — across 2,228 AI responses to this market's buyer questions. Answers are collected daily and the ranking is published weekly.
